    Reverting to version 3

    I had the same problem and decided to revert to v3... Uninstalled version 4... Downloaded v3. Copied backup files made during conversion of image to the library / parallels folder (hidden files including image)... Installed V3 and it was like I had never left...

    Works now, following my phone call. I stopped the virtual machine, then went into configure, and changed the CD image file as shown in the attached file. Then started VM and ran Install Parallels Tools. Let it restart, and prob restart once more for luck, and it worked. Hurrah!
